On Sat, Jul 11, 2026 at 12:18:42AM +0530, Praveen Talari wrote:

> The GENI SPI driver reports various transfer failures such as command
> timeouts, DMA reset timeouts, DMA transaction errors, and unexpected
> interrupt conditions. However, diagnosing the root cause of these
> failures is difficult as the hardware state is not captured when the
> error occurs.

> +#include <trace/events/qcom_geni_se.h>

Should this be in rivers/soc/qcom/qcom-geni-se.c (and the first patch?)
- that way if another driver starts using them we won't multiply define
the tracepoints.

> @@ -986,10 +997,13 @@ static irqreturn_t geni_spi_isr(int irq, void *data)
>                                       writel(0, se->base + 
> SE_GENI_TX_WATERMARK_REG);
>                                       dev_err(mas->dev, "Premature done. 
> tx_rem = %d bpw%d\n",
>                                               mas->tx_rem_bytes, 
> mas->cur_bits_per_word);
> +                                     trace_geni_se_regs(se);

SE_GENI_TX_WATERMARK_REG is one of the registers in the tracepoint,
perhaps trace before we write to clear it?
